This dietary approach is often recommended for its positive impact on cardiovascular health:

Blood Pressure Regulation: Foods that are rich in potassium, calcium, magnesium, and fiber have been associated with lowering blood pressure. 

Improved Lipid Profile:  Low in saturated fat and cholesterol, and high in heart-healthy fats, such as those found in nuts, seeds, and olive oil. 

Reduced Risk of Cardiovascular Diseases: Following a heart health diet has been associated with a decreased risk of cardiovascular diseases, including coronary heart disease and stroke.
